Why Brazil Is One of the Best Places for Ayahuasca
Many people automatically think of Peru when they hear the word ayahuasca. While Peru certainly has a rich tradition, Brazil also holds a unique place in the modern evolution of this medicine.
In Brazil, ayahuasca is legally recognized within religious contexts and has been used for decades by spiritual communities such as Santo Daime and União do Vegetal.
This legal and cultural framework has allowed experienced facilitators to develop highly structured ceremonial environments, combining indigenous traditions with modern therapeutic insights.
The result is a growing network of retreats that attract participants from around the world.
How to Choose a Safe Ayahuasca Retreat
Before booking any retreat, it is important to consider several key factors.
First, look for facilitators with extensive experience working with the medicine. Ayahuasca ceremonies require deep knowledge and strong leadership to ensure participants are guided safely through the process.
Second, verify that the retreat performs medical screening before accepting participants. Certain medications and health conditions can interact dangerously with ayahuasca.
Third, consider the environment and integration support offered by the retreat. The ceremony itself is only one part of the journey. The days before and after are equally important for processing the experience.
